Is that a 1/8″ chain? Or a regular chain? Chains for geared bikes really aren’t built with the same beef of a track chain, so they have a chance to fail under fixed gear loads. Track chains can break too, but it would probably be under pro race settings. I’ve never broken a chain in 20 years of riding fixies, which is anecdotal, of course. It’s just unlikely track chains break.

I’ve snapped a chain after it’s skipped off the cog (running track-slack on a shitty surface road). Otherwise I usually see chains fail where they weren’t joined quite right or a worn out quick link or similar.
Izumi Super Toughness is worth it if you’re going to be stressing your drivetrain sans brakes
